2006 Toyota Hilux Headlight Bulbs: Purpose and Maintenance

The 2006 Toyota Hilux is a solid and reliable ute that many Aussies trust for both work and play. When it comes to lighting, the vehicle is indeed fitted with headlight bulbs, which play a crucial role in ensuring safe driving, especially given Australia's varied driving conditions. Headlight bulbs are an essential part of the vehicle's front lighting system, designed to illuminate the road ahead during low-light conditions, like at night or in bad weather. Without them, the Hilux wouldn't be roadworthy or safe to drive after sunset or through fog and heavy rain.

These headlight bulbs are mounted within the headlight assemblies at the front corners of the vehicle. Their primary purpose is to cast light forward, allowing the driver to see the road clearly and spot hazards, pedestrians, other vehicles, or road signs in time to react. They also make the Hilux visible to other road users, reducing the risk of collisions. The 2006 model typically uses halogen bulbs for headlights, which were standard in many vehicles of that era due to their affordability and decent performance.

Maintaining the headlight bulbs on a 2006 Toyota Hilux is a straightforward yet important task. Over time, bulbs can dim or burn out completely, which not only affects visibility but also could land the driver with a fine if caught during a roadworthy check. Regular inspection and replacement of headlight bulbs should be part of the vehicle's routine servicing plan.

Here are some tips and advice for keeping those headlight bulbs in tip-top shape:

  • Regular checks: It pays to inspect the headlight bulbs at least once a month, making sure they are operating correctly. Switch them on at dusk or in a dark garage and check for brightness and even illumination.
  • Replace bulbs in pairs: If one headlight bulb burns out, it is good practice to change both at the same time. This ensures balanced lighting and consistent brightness on both sides of the vehicle.
  • Handle bulbs with care: When changing bulbs, avoid touching the glass portion with bare fingers. Oils from the skin can create hot spots on the glass, which may cause the bulb to burn out prematurely.
  • Use the correct replacement bulbs: The 2006 Hilux generally requires specific halogen bulbs (usually H4 type) for high and low beams. Always check the owner's manual or consult with a parts supplier to ensure the right fit and specifications.
  • Clean headlight lenses: Over time, grime, dirt, and oxidation can cloud the headlight lenses, reducing the effectiveness of the bulbs' illumination. Keeping these lenses clean greatly improves light output.
  • Check wiring and connectors: Faulty wiring or corroded connectors in the headlight circuit can cause flickering or complete failure. If a bulb replacement doesn't fix the issue, it may be time to inspect the electrical connections.

Replacing headlight bulbs on the 2006 Toyota Hilux is a relatively simple DIY job for handy owners. The process usually involves opening the bonnet, accessing the rear of the headlight assembly, disconnecting the old bulb's electrical connector, removing the bulb, and installing the new one in reverse order. It's important to ensure the new bulb is seated properly and secure to avoid moisture entering the assembly.

Driving with faulty or dim headlights is not just unsafe but also against Australian road laws. Some states enforce regular vehicle inspections focused on lighting and signalling systems, making it essential to keep the Hilux's headlights in good order.

The durability of headlight bulbs can vary depending on usage and conditions. Off-road driving, where dust and moisture are prevalent, can shorten bulb life. This makes regular checks even more critical for those who take their Hilux on rough terrain or during early morning or late-night work shifts outdoors.

For those wanting an upgrade, while the 2006 Toyota Hilux comes standard with halogen bulbs, some owners opt to fit aftermarket options like LED or HID kits for better brightness and energy efficiency. However, it's important to ensure these upgrades comply with Australian Design Rules (ADR) and local regulations to avoid any legal issues or reduced roadworthiness.
